How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Town Of Kingsport?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Town Of Kingsport 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,193 | $800 | $1,605 |
Town Of Kingsport 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,304 | $930 | $2,800 |
Town Of Kingsport 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,506 | $875 | $2,380 |
Town Of Kingsport 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,350 | $3,350 | $3,350 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Town Of Kingsport
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Town Of Kingsport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Town Of Kingsport ranges from $800 to $1,605 with an average monthly rent of $1,193.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Town Of Kingsport c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Town Of Kingsport range from $930 to $2,800.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,304.
How expensive are Town Of Kingsport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 45 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Town Of Kingsport on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$875 to $2,380 - averaging $1,506 for the location.
